One And Done, Favre To Retire

The Brett Favre era is over.  After one year with the New York Jets, Brett Favre has retired.  The biggest difference with this retirement is there were no tears.  Rex Ryan confirmed that the team was informed of Brett’s decision on Wednesday.  This gives the Jets plenty of time to plan for next year.  It also frees up a considerable amount of salary cap space.

All parties involved had hoped for more last season.  That being said, Brett Favre brought excitement to this team and made an otherwise boring season extremely interesting.  We wish Brett Favre well in his retirement.
